The typical American commute has been getting longer each year since 2010. The average one-way commute in Big Sky (zip 59716) takes 17.7 minutes. That's shorter than the US average of 26.4 minutes.
How people in Big Sky (zip 59716) get to work:
- 53.1% drive their own car alone
- 17.2% carpool with others
- 9.7% work from home
- 0.6% take mass transit
